The well -known Hites chain surprised customers and passers -by from the center of Concepción by confirming the definitive closure of one of its most emblematic branches. Located at the busy intersection of Barros Arana with Castellón, the store initiated a settlement Final that covers from clothing to footwear, with prices that seek to exhaust the stock within a maximum period of two weeks.

Who visit the Multi -store will find a wide range of products in settlementwith discounts that attract attention even those who did not plan to buy. Among the most outstanding offers are shoes from $ 5,600, jeans from $ 7,000 and seasonal garments with discounts that exceed 50%. The customer movement has been constant since the closure was announced, which anticipates that many of the offers will not be available for a long time.
The liquidation covers:
- Settlement In female and male wardrobe, from basics to seasonal clothes.
- Sports, formal and casual footwear.
- Accessories such as bags, backpacks and wallets.
- Underwear and home garments.
- School and office articles.
As it transpired, the decision to close this HITES branch responds to a saving and restructuring plan that had already involved the closure of another store in Santiago Centro and the disconnection of 15% of the staff at the beginning of the year. However, this type of settlement And closure reflects a broader trend in the retail trade in the center of Concepción, where brands like Ripley had already abandoned historical premises.
The definitive closure and the settlement This store not only represents a change for Hites, but is part of a deeper transformation of the retail into urban areas. The online trade competition, the increase in operating costs and the need to relocate points of sale in areas with greater profitability are marking a new commercial map.
